
The Murder Capital release new live EP with cover of FKA Twigs' "Cellophane"
The Murder Capital have released their Live From BBC Maida Vale EP, which includes a cover of FKA Twigs' striking ballad "Cellophane".
The three-track EP includes live versions of their When I Have Fears tracks "Green & Blue" and "Don't Cling To Life".
As well as performing two of their own tracks, The Murder Capital also decided to cover FKA Twigs' "Cellophane", an unusual choice that is pulled off surprisingly well.
The band says of their new EP, "When Annie [Mac] asked us to do a live session at Maida Vale, covering FKA Twigs was an easy decision. "Cellophane" especially encapsulates such a poignant landmark of heartbreak, and its innately exposed nature further allowed us to really connect with it."
They add, "The process itself was exciting for us, as we came to reshape its original mould, and impart our own sound and emotion onto the sentiment of inadequacy that she embodies so selflessly on the track. A truly unique artist who we appreciate greatly."
